How Does Woodside Energy Group Operate?

Woodside Energy Group, a global energy leader, achieved a record production of 193.9 million barrels of oil equivalent (MMboe) in 2024. This success was driven by strong LNG operations and the Sangomar project's ramp-up in Senegal. As Australia's largest independent oil and gas company, Woodside has a significant international presence.

What Are the Key Operations Driving Woodside Energy Group’s Success?

Woodside Energy Group's core operations revolve around creating and delivering energy products, including liquefied natural gas (LNG), pipeline natural gas, condensate, and crude oil, to a global customer base. The company's business model is built on a robust supply chain, strategic partnerships, and extensive distribution networks to ensure reliable energy delivery.

Icon Core Operations: Exploration to Marketing

Woodside Energy Group is involved in the entire energy value chain, from exploring for new resources to developing production facilities and marketing the final energy products. This integrated approach allows for greater control and efficiency across its operations.

Icon Global Reach and Key Assets

The company serves markets across Asia and internationally, leveraging significant assets like the North West Shelf Project and the Pluto LNG facility. Recent expansions include the Sangomar field in Senegal and operations in the Gulf of Mexico.

Icon Operational Excellence and Efficiency

Woodside prioritizes operational excellence, evidenced by a 98% reliability at its operated LNG facilities in 2024. This focus also led to a reduced unit production cost of $8.1 per barrel of oil equivalent (boe).

Icon Value Proposition: Reliability and Diversification

The company's value proposition centers on providing reliable energy supply through a diversified and resilient portfolio. This strategy aims to ensure sustained performance through the global energy transition.

Woodside's operational strategy is characterized by a blend of established, high-reliability conventional assets and a disciplined approach to growth projects and emerging new energy solutions. The company's commitment to expanding its portfolio is evident in its significant investments in major growth projects. By the first half of 2025, the Scarborough Energy Project was 86% complete, with first LNG cargo targeted for the second half of 2026. The Trion project in Mexico had reached 35% completion by the first half of 2025, aiming for first oil in 2028. Furthermore, the Louisiana LNG Project is fully sanctioned, with a 40% stake sold to Stonepeak, indicating strategic partnerships to drive future growth.

Icon

Key Growth Projects and Strategic Moves

Woodside is actively progressing major projects to bolster its production and market position. A significant strategic move in the first half of 2025 was assuming operatorship of the Bass Strait assets, solidifying its dominance in Australian gas markets.

  • Scarborough Energy Project: 86% complete by H1 2025, targeting first LNG in H2 2026.
  • Trion project (Mexico): 35% complete by H1 2025, targeting first oil in 2028.
  • Louisiana LNG Project: Fully sanctioned with a 40% stake sold to Stonepeak.
  • Sangomar field (Senegal): Achieved first oil in June 2024, boosting liquids production.
  • Bass Strait assets: Assumed operatorship in H1 2025, strengthening Australian market presence.

How Does Woodside Energy Group Make Money?

Woodside Energy Group's revenue generation is primarily driven by the sale of its key energy products, including liquefied natural gas (LNG), crude oil, condensate, and pipeline natural gas. The company's financial results reflect the significant contributions from these core operations, demonstrating a robust business model focused on energy production and sales.

Icon

Core Product Sales

Woodside's primary revenue comes from selling LNG, crude oil, condensate, and natural gas. These sales form the backbone of its financial performance and operational output.

Icon

Full Year 2024 Financials

For the full year 2024, the company reported total sales revenue of $13.179 billion. This figure underscores the scale of its operations and market reach.

Icon

First Half 2025 Performance

In the first half of 2025, operating revenue increased by 10% year-on-year, reaching $6.590 billion. This growth indicates continued demand for its products.

Icon

Sangomar Project Contribution

The Sangomar project, which began oil production in June 2024, generated nearly $1 billion in revenue during the first half of 2025, highlighting its immediate impact.

Icon

Marketing and Trading

The company's marketing and trading capabilities contributed approximately 8% to its EBIT in H1 2025. This segment helps capture value from market fluctuations.

Icon

Strategic Partnerships

Woodside utilizes strategic partnerships and equity sell-downs to manage capital and accelerate project development. This approach optimizes resource allocation.

Woodside employs a multifaceted approach to monetize its assets and operations, ensuring financial resilience and growth. A key strategy involves securing long-term sales agreements for its LNG production, providing predictable revenue streams. An example of this is the agreement with Uniper for the supply of up to 2 million tonnes of LNG annually from the Louisiana LNG project. The company also leverages its marketing and trading capabilities to capitalize on market dynamics, contributing significantly to its earnings. Furthermore, Woodside actively manages its capital through strategic partnerships and equity divestments. A notable instance is the sale of a 40% stake in its Louisiana LNG Infrastructure LLC to Stonepeak for $5.7 billion. This transaction effectively transfers 75% of the project's capital expenditure burden to Stonepeak for 2025 and 2026, providing immediate liquidity and mitigating capital risk for Woodside. This disciplined financial management supports a strong balance sheet and enables the company to deliver shareholder returns, including a fully franked interim dividend of 53 US cents per share in H1 2025, reflecting an 80% payout ratio of underlying net profit after tax. Which Strategic Decisions Have Shaped Woodside Energy Group’s Business Model?

Woodside Energy Group has navigated a dynamic energy landscape through strategic acquisitions and project execution. The company's merger with BHP's petroleum business in 2022 significantly reshaped its scale and market position.

Icon Milestone Achievements

The Sangomar field in Senegal achieved its first oil in June 2024, contributing to a record 2024 production of 193.9 MMboe. This project quickly ramped up, demonstrating strong operational execution.

Icon Strategic Portfolio Management

Woodside has focused on streamlining its operations by divesting non-core assets, such as the Greater Angostura sale for $206 million. This allows for greater concentration on high-value projects.

Icon Operational Efficiency

Despite market challenges like lower prices in H1 2025, Woodside maintained operational discipline. Unit production costs fell to $7.7 per boe in H1 2025, a 15% decrease year-on-year.

Icon Competitive Advantages

The company boasts 98% reliability at its operated LNG facilities in 2024 and a strategic position across Atlantic and Pacific basins for market optimization.

Icon

Future Growth and Innovation

Woodside is advancing major growth projects like Scarborough and Trion, with significant completion percentages by H1 2025. The company is also investing in new energy solutions, including the Beaumont New Ammonia project and exploring hydrogen initiatives.

  • Scarborough project was 86% complete by H1 2025.
  • Trion project was 35% complete by H1 2025.
  • Beaumont New Ammonia project was 95% complete by H1 2025.
  • The Louisiana LNG Project FID was made in April 2025.
  • A 40% stake in the Louisiana LNG Project was sold to Stonepeak.

How Is Woodside Energy Group Positioning Itself for Continued Success?

Woodside Energy Group is a significant player in the global energy market, holding the position of Australia's largest energy company and ranking among the top-ten worldwide. Its recent acquisition of operational control over Bass Strait assets from ExxonMobil Australia in July 2025 has solidified its national presence, diversifying its risks across Australia's east and west coasts. The company's customer demand for LNG remains strong, supported by numerous long-term contracts with regional clients.

Icon Industry Position

Woodside Energy Group is Australia's largest energy company and a top-ten global energy business. The acquisition of Bass Strait assets in July 2025 has enhanced its national footprint and diversified its risk profile across Australia.

Icon Key Risks

The company faces risks from commodity price volatility, impacting profitability as seen in H1 2025's lower net profit. Regulatory changes, project delays, increasing global protectionism, and the potential erosion of hydrocarbon demand by new energy solutions are also significant challenges.

Icon Future Outlook

Woodside is focused on diversification and adaptation for the energy transition, forecasting a nearly 50% increase in annual portfolio sales volumes by the 2030s. Net operating cash is projected to exceed US$8 billion during this period.

Icon Strategic Growth Projects

Major growth initiatives include the Scarborough Energy Project, targeting first LNG in the second half of 2026, and the Trion project, with first oil anticipated in 2028. The Louisiana LNG Project, with a strategic sell-down to Stonepeak, aims for Atlantic Basin expansion.

Icon

Navigating the Energy Transition

Woodside Energy Group is actively pursuing a strategy to manage the global energy transition, focusing on diversification and innovation. The company is committed to reducing net equity Scope 1 and 2 greenhouse gas emissions by 15% by 2025.

  • Advancement of the Scarborough Energy Project for first LNG in 2H 2026.
  • Progress on the Trion project, targeting first oil in 2028.
  • Final investment decision on the Louisiana LNG Project and sell-down to Stonepeak.
  • Innovation in new energy, including the Beaumont New Ammonia project and hydrogen exploration.
  • Commitment to reducing net equity Scope 1 and 2 greenhouse gas emissions by 15% by 2025.
